  • What is Saint-Maixent-l'École known for?

    Saint-Maixent-l'École is known for its historic abbey, military school, and vibrant weekly markets rooted in regional tradition. The town’s riverside location and cultural heritage shape its community character.

  • What are the best foods to try in Saint-Maixent-l'École?

    Regional dishes feature goat cheeses, Poitou-Charentes butter, tourteau fromagé, and seasonal produce. Local bakeries often have pastries and breads that showcase Nouvelle-Aquitaine traditions.
